It’s hard to believe, but there’s a graffiti artist in San Francisco who objects to the iPod.

This giant billboard on the southbound 101 freeway was recently scrawled with the message: “Unplug!”

It didn’t last long. Apple had the billboard replaced within a couple of days. It’s now been swapped for an entirely new iPod ad. (The picture is a couple of months old. I’ve been meaning to post it for a while.)
